Unveiling the Gut
Researchers have made a significant breakthrough by compiling the most comprehensive catalog ever of the bacterial communities living in the canine gut.
This groundbreaking project has identified a multitude of new bacterial strains, previously unknown to science. The work involved the analysis of thousands of samples, demonstrating the sheer complexity and diversity of the microbial life within a dog's digestive system. This immense undertaking provides a new foundation for understanding the intricate relationship between a dog's health and its gut bacteria, opening the door for innovative approaches to canine health management. The study focused on extracting and analyzing the genetic material from the bacteria, allowing for identification of the different species present, and mapping their abundance and distribution throughout the canine gut. The researchers noted that these initial findings will drive further investigation, highlighting the critical role that gut microbes play in canine health.

Impact on Canine Health
This detailed map of the canine gut microbiome has significant implications for dog health. Scientists now have a more comprehensive picture of the complex world within a dog's digestive tract. This increased knowledge helps us to understand how gut bacteria affect things like digestion, nutrient absorption, and the immune system. The health of a dog's gut microbiome is directly linked to its overall well-being. Imbalances in the gut flora are associated with a variety of health problems, including digestive upset, allergies, and even behavioral changes. Understanding the specific bacteria present, and their functions, provides the information necessary to design targeted treatments and dietary changes. This can lead to the development of better ways to prevent and treat health problems in dogs, improving their quality of life. The study offers a foundation for new research into canine diseases, as researchers have an unparalleled toolset for investigating microbial associations.
